DUBAI (Reuters) – Iran's Revolutionary Guards ​said on Thursday ‌they targeted a US airbase at ​0450 local ​time after what they described as ​an early morning ​US attack near Bandar Abbas airport, Tasnim news ​agency reported.

The ​IRGC did not say ‌where the base is.

They warned that any repeat of ​what ​they called aggression would draw ​a "more decisive" response ​and said responsibility for the consequences lay ​with ​the "aggressor".

A US official, who requested anonymity, told Reuters on Wednesday the military shot down four Iranian attack drones and struck a ground control station in the port city of Bandar Abbas that was about to launch a fifth drone.
